PFL Turn this on (green) to send outputs to Main Monitors 1 and 2 while muting outputs from Main Monitor 3 onwards. AFL Turn this on (green) to send outputs to Main Monitors 1 and 2 while muting outputs from Main Monitor 3 onwards. When "PFL" is on, signals will not be sent to the Main Monitors even when this button is turned on. Out-of-range values entered will be corrected to the maximum or minimum value allowed. Shows the status of mics controlled with the Commentary functions. Shows the mic audio is being input. Shows that the mic user has muted mic audio. Shows that the mic on and off control by the mic user is disabled. NOTE • Select or deselect the "Show Cough Status" check box of the "Editor" tab on the Settings screen to show or hide this status display. • Set GPI inputs/outputs in the "GPI" tab of the "Global" tab on the Settings screen and use the device connected to the MMP1 GPI [INPUT] connector to turn mics on or off. This can also be operated using buttons created in the "User Assignable" tab of the "Scene" tab. Level meter Values less than -20 dB are displayed in green , values less than 0 dB in yellow , and values equal to or above 0 in red . Peak hold circuits are not displayed. Fader Double click on a position to move the fader there. Output level Out-of-range values entered will be corrected to the maximum or minimum value allowed. You can also use the mouse wheel to change the output level. Channel name Enter a channel name of up to 17 alphanumeric characters and symbols. Selected Channel tab Here you can fine-tune the parameters for the selected channel strip. Channel name SOURCE A/ SOURCE B HPF Double click to change. Enter a channel name up to 17 alphanumeric characters and symbols. To insert a line break at any point, simultaneously hold the key and press (Windows), or hold the key and press (Mac). Switches between channel strip input sources. NOTE The input source (A/B) can be set using "Channel Strip In" of the "Input Patch" tab on the Patch screen.
